El Pozo participates in the second phase of “El Sentido de la Carne”

El Pozo Alimentación reiterates its commitment to "El Sentido de la Carne", the only initiative that brings together the entire value chain (manufacturers, distributors, specialized channel, interprofessionals, associations and organizations, among others), already has 150 affiliated entities, adding more than 40 new participants since its launch last April.

In this second phase of the project, "El Sentido de la Carne" will launch a competition on its Instagram profile in which, after following the @elsentidodelacarne account and mentioning two friends in the competition post, participants will be able to win 3 sets of meat from all categories (beef entrecote, Iberian pork tenderloin, pork sirloin, chicken wings, rabbit medallions, lamb chops…). The competition will be published the first week of October and will be active for 15 days.

"El Sentido de la Carne" is a pioneering collaborative project to highlight and promote the pleasure of eating meat and the suitability of integrating this food into a complete and balanced diet. The main objective of the initiative is to convey that meat and meat products are part of our gastronomic culture and that consuming it according to the recommended guidelines contributes to a varied and balanced diet, within the framework of the Mediterranean Diet.
